Description

First published in 1978 and now thoroughly revised, Reading Greek is a best-selling one-year introductory course in ancient Greek for students of any age. It combines the best of modern and traditional language-learning techniques and is used in schools, summer schools and universities across the world. Key features

  • Provides a complete set of translations of all the Greek texts and answers to all the exercises in the second edition of Reading Greek
  • Offers an invaluable resource particularly for students working on their own without an instructor
  • First edition widely used both in and outside classrooms across the world for more than a decade
